Myth 1: Mouthwash is harmful and kills all bacteria in the mouth.
Contrary to popular belief, not all bacteria are bad for oral health. In fact, our mouths harbor a community of beneficial bacteria that contribute to maintaining a healthy balance. Certain mouthwashes containing alcohol can indeed kill both harmful and beneficial bacteria, disrupting this delicate equilibrium. As Reddit users point out, choosing an alcohol-free mouthwash is a wiser option to maintain oral health while preserving the good bacteria.
Myth 2: Mouthwash can substitute brushing and flossing.
While mouthwash brings freshness and a pleasant sensation, it should not replace regular brushing and flossing. Reddit users emphasize the importance of thorough oral hygiene practices, stating that mouthwash should be regarded as an additional step, not a substitute. Brushing and flossing are essential for removing plaque and food debris, whereas mouthwash provides a supplementary benefit to kill residual bacteria and freshen breath.
Myth 3: Mouthwash causes cancer and other harmful conditions.
Reddit’s community of oral health enthusiasts sheds light on this common misconception. According to their shared experiences and supported by scientific research, there is no conclusive evidence linking mouthwash to cancer or any other severe health issues when used as directed. However, excessive and prolonged use of certain mouthwashes containing alcohol may potentially contribute to oral dryness and irritation, further highlighting the importance of selecting an alcohol-free alternative.

One particular ingredient that has sparked numerous conversations on Reddit is alcohol. Many users express concerns about the potential drying effects of alcohol-based mouthwash, as it may strip away natural moisture and irritate the gums. However, it’s worth noting that not all mouthwashes contain alcohol. Some alcohol-free alternatives, infused with natural ingredients like tea tree oil or hydrogen peroxide, still offer effective antibacterial properties without the potential drawbacks.
Another common ingredient found in mouthwashes is fluoride. While fluoride has been a staple in oral care products for its cavity-fighting abilities, some Reddit users lean towards a more natural approach and prefer fluoride-free options. It’s important to weigh the benefits of fluoride in preventing tooth decay against the potential risks associated with excessive fluoride intake, such as fluorosis.
Additionally, Reddit discussions shed light on other ingredients like menthol and essential oils, which contribute to the refreshing sensation of mouthwashes. Although these ingredients do not directly impact oral health, they enhance the overall user experience and leave a pleasant taste in the mouth.

One common concern among Reddit users is the potential impact of alcohol-based mouthwashes. While alcohol can provide a refreshing sensation and kill bacteria, it can also lead to dry mouth and irritation, especially for those with sensitive gums or a history of alcoholism. As a result, many Redditors suggest opting for alcohol-free alternatives, which are gentler on the mouth.
Another point commonly discussed on Reddit is the importance of reading and following the instructions on mouthwash labels. Overusing mouthwash, especially those containing high levels of alcohol or other strong ingredients, can have negative consequences such as enamel erosion, gum irritation, and alterations in taste sensitivity. Reddit users encourage everyone to follow the recommended dosage and frequency provided by the manufacturer.
